Custom Domain
Using a custom domain allows your referral widgets and landing pages to appear as part of your own website. This improves trust with your audience and can help boost conversion rates.
Set Up a Custom Domain
Go to Settings > Custom Domain in your account dashboard
Enter the subdomain you’d like to use — for example: referral.mywebsite.com
IMPORTANT:
Only enter the subdomain (e.g., referral.mywebsite.com), not your main domain (e.g., mywebsite.com)
Do not include
https://
or any slashes/
at the end. Just enter the plain subdomain
Click Set Domain

Update Your DNS Settings
Once your domain has been saved in ReferralHero, you’ll need to update your DNS settings with your domain provider (e.g., GoDaddy, Cloudflare, Namecheap).
After saving your custom domain, two CNAME records will appear in your ReferralHero account
Copy these CNAME records and add them to your domain’s DNS settings through your domain provider
Once you've added the records, return to ReferralHero and click the "Verify DNS Settings" button to confirm the setup

Example:
Before (Default ReferralHero domain)
https://campaign.referralhero.com/MFe021deg0f2/dashboard
After (Custom domain)
https://referral.mywebsite.com/MFe021deg0f2/dashboard
Your referral pages are now branded under your own domain, making them feel more integrated with your site and increasing user trust.
Last updated
Was this helpful?